Output d897328a59e07991b547cd70a075f997036518ea434cdcd15c91b90d0e31ca63:0

value
2807092
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57db500d8b99de7847566ed6a65f3abec623dbdf OP_EQUALVERIFY OP_CHECKSIG
address
191YWob8XwRtsf48EYgs1Va6S7DiHaMeVc
transaction
d897328a59e07991b547cd70a075f997036518ea434cdcd15c91b90d0e31ca63
spent
true